Cara Menggunakan Rasa Slot | Panduan Lengkap Rasa Slot | Tips Master Rasa Slot | Rasa Slot untuk Pemula

Cara Menggunakan Rasa Slot | Panduan Lengkap Rasa Slot | Tips Master Rasa Slot | Rasa Slot untuk Pemula

Memahami Konsep Rasa Slot dalam Pengembangan Chatbot

Rasa slot adalah komponen penting dalam pengembangan chatbot berbasis Rasa yang berfungsi sebagai “memori” untuk menyimpan data yang diberikan pengguna selama percakapan. Slot memungkinkan bot untuk mengingat informasi seperti nama, usia, atau preferensi pengguna, sehingga interaksi menjadi lebih personal dan kontekstual.

Jenis-Jenis Slot dalam Rasa

Tipe Slot Deskripsi
Text Menyimpan teks (contoh: nama, alamat)
Boolean Menyimpan nilai true atau false
Categorical Menyimpan nilai dari daftar pilihan yang telah ditentukan
Float Menyimpan angka desimal
List Menyimpan kumpulan nilai dalam bentuk list (terbatas di Rasa Pro CALM)

Contoh Penggunaan Slot

  • Slot Otomatis: Diisi saat entitas terdeteksi dalam pesan pengguna.
    yaml
    slots:
    nama:
    type: text
    initial_value: null
  • Slot Manual: Diisi melalui custom actions atau alur percakapan (flows).
    yaml
  • set_slots:
    • nama: “Andi”

Tantangan Umum

  • Reset Slot: Nilai slot bisa terreset setelah alur percakapan selesai (referensi forum).
  • Validasi: Slot memerlukan validasi khusus untuk memastikan data yang masuk sesuai.

Fitur terbaru seperti “Set Slots” di Rasa Studio memungkinkan pengaturan nilai slot secara manual untuk skenario percakapan yang lebih kompleks.

rasa slot

Apa itu Rasa Slot dan Bagaimana Cara Kerjanya?

Apa itu Rasa Slot dan Bagaimana Cara Kerjanya? Rasa slot adalah komponen penting dalam pengembangan chatbot yang memungkinkan sistem untuk mengekstrak informasi spesifik dari pesan pengguna. Ini mirip dengan “placeholder” yang mengidentifikasi dan menyimpan data relevan dari input pengguna, seperti nama, tanggal, atau lokasi.

Cara Kerja Rasa Slot

Berikut adalah gambaran sederhana tentang cara kerja Rasa slot:

Langkah Proses Contoh
1 Pengguna mengirim pesan “Saya ingin memesan pizza besok”
2 Sistem mengidentifikasi entitas “besok” (tanggal)
3 Slot mengisi nilai entitas slot{"waktu": "besok"}
4 Data disimpan untuk respons Bot menggunakan waktu untuk konfirmasi

Keuntungan Menggunakan Slot

  • Ekstraksi Data Otomatis: Menangkap informasi tanpa kode manual.
  • Konteks Percakapan: Mempertahankan data selama interaksi.
  • Validasi Mudah: Memastikan format data sesuai (misal: nomor telepon).

Contoh implementasi dalam domain pemesanan:
yaml
slots:
makanan:
type: text
waktu:
type: text
influence_conversation: true

Dengan Rasa slot, chatbot menjadi lebih responsif dan mampu memahami kebutuhan pengguna secara dinamis.

Kapan Harus Menggunakan Rasa Slot dalam Chatbot?

Kapan Harus Menggunakan Rasa Slot dalam Chatbot? Pertanyaan ini sering muncul saat mengembangkan chatbot dengan framework Rasa. Slot adalah komponen penting untuk menyimpan informasi spesifik dari pengguna selama percakapan. Berikut adalah panduan kapan slot diperlukan:

Situasi Contoh Penggunaan Slot Manfaat
Mengumpulkan data pengguna Nama, email, nomor telepon Personalisasi respons
Memandu alur percakapan Konfirmasi pesanan atau booking Mengurangi kesalahan input
Konteks percakapan yang kompleks Riwayat transaksi atau preferensi Mempertahankan konteks dialog

Slot sangat berguna ketika chatbot perlu menyimpan dan mengakses data dinamis selama interaksi. Misalnya, dalam layanan pelanggan, slot dapat menyimpan detail keluhan untuk dirujuk kembali di langkah berikutnya.

Berikut contoh implementasi slot dalam Rasa:

yaml
slots:
nama_pengguna:
type: text
influence_conversation: true

Gunakan slot ketika:
– Informasi diperlukan di beberapa langkah percakapan.
– Data harus divalidasi sebelum diproses (misalnya format email).
– Chatbot perlu membuat keputusan berdasarkan input sebelumnya.

rasa slot

Siapa yang Membutuhkan Fitur Rasa Slot?

Siapa yang Membutuhkan Fitur Rasa Slot? Pertanyaan ini sering muncul di kalangan penggemar permainan slot online. Fitur rasa slot, atau “taste feature,” adalah elemen yang dirancang untuk meningkatkan pengalaman bermain dengan menambahkan sensasi unik seperti suara, animasi, atau bahkan sentuhan. Tapi, siapa sebenarnya yang paling diuntungkan dengan fitur ini?

Kelompok yang Paling Membutuhkan Fitur Ini

Kelompok Pemain Alasan Kebutuhan
Pemula Membantu memahami mekanisme permainan dengan lebih interaktif.
Pecinta Sensasi Mencari pengalaman bermain yang lebih imersif dan menyenangkan.
Pemain Profesional Memanfaatkan fitur untuk strategi dan analisis permainan.

Fitur rasa slot tidak hanya menarik bagi pemain baru, tetapi juga bagi mereka yang sudah berpengalaman. Bagi pemula, fitur ini bisa menjadi panduan visual dan audio yang memudahkan pemahaman. Sementara itu, pemain profesional mungkin menggunakan fitur ini untuk memprediksi pola permainan atau sekadar menikmati variasi yang ditawarkan.

Selain itu, pengembang game juga mendapat manfaat dari fitur ini. Dengan menambahkan elemen-elemen kreatif, mereka dapat menarik lebih banyak pemain dan membedakan produk mereka dari kompetitor. Fitur rasa slot menjadi salah satu cara untuk menjaga ketertarikan pemain dalam jangka panjang.

Dari segi teknologi, fitur ini terus berkembang. Beberapa platform bahkan mulai mengintegrasikan elemen haptic feedback untuk pengalaman yang lebih realistis. Inovasi semacam ini menunjukkan bahwa pasar permainan slot terus beradaptasi dengan kebutuhan dan preferensi pemain.